Nigeria’s Autochek acquires majority stake in Egypt’s AutoTager to strengthen pan-African footprint

Nigeria’s Autochek, an auto-tech company making car ownership more accessible and affordable across Africa, has announced the acquisition of a majority stake in Egypt’s AutoTager to deepen its presence in North Africa and support the company’s ongoing growth.

African climate startups set to gain ground as VC funding shifts their way

April 20, 2023

Venture capital activity around climate tech has been heating up in Africa despite the global VC funding cooldown. The continent’s climate tech startups secured over $860 million in equity funding, largely driven by clean energy technologies, representing 3.5x growth amid macroeconomic headwinds last year, data shows, making climate Africa’s most funded sector after fintech.

Martech Spending Grows as Percentage of Marketing Budget: CMO Survey

April 26, 2024

Martech keeps taking larger bites out of marketing budgets: 17.3% last year, 19.9% this year, 23.5% next year, and 30.9% five years from now, according to the latest CMO Survey. This despite barely more than half (56.4%) of current tools being used and nearly half (48.8%) of the survey respondents reporting worse-than-expected results. Oddly enough, marketers rate selecting marketing technologies as the thing they do best.
